Delhi-NCR Holi Events 2025: Delhi-NCR gears up for vibrant celebrations filled with colours, music, and festive energy as Holi 2025 approaches. From high-energy Holi parties to traditional temple celebrations, there are numerous ways to enjoy the festival. Here’s a curated list of the top Holi events in Delhi-NCR where you can celebrate with friends and family.

Holi Parties And Events In Delhi NCR

1. Holi High 3.0

Date: March 7
Location: Oh Village, Delhi
Entry Fee: Rs 999

A lively event featuring DJ performances, rain dance, pool party, and live music. Expect dhol bands, organic colours, fun games, and water activities. Safety and security measures will be in place, and unlimited food and mocktails are included. Hookah is available on order.

2. Rang Barse Holi Event 2.0

Date: March 13
Location: Shanti Garden, Delhi
Entry Fee: Rs 499

An electrifying Holi party with live DJ playing Hindi, English, Haryanvi, and Punjabi hits. Special performances by Haryanvi singer Vkey Gudgaame Aala. Enjoy dhol performances, a rain dance, and games with surprise gifts. Food stalls will be available at the venue.

3. Phoolon Wali Holi

Date: March 13
Location: Noor by Khubani, Noida
Entry Fee: Rs 1,500

A unique celebration featuring flower petals instead of colours. This elegant gathering combines traditional music and royal festivities, offering a sophisticated take on Holi.

4. Rang Barse Pre-Holi Party

Date: March 13
Location: Gurugram
Entry Fee: Rs 299

Kick off the Holi celebrations early with this pre-festival party. Dance to energetic beats, enjoy colorful decor, and indulge in great food and drinks. Attendees must pay a fully redeemable cover charge of Rs 1,000 per head at the venue.

5. Braj Ki Holi

Date: March 13
Location: New Puri The Party Palace, Delhi
Entry Fee: Rs 300

A traditional Holi experience inspired by Braj, known for its cultural richness. Celebrate with colours, folk music, and festivities that symbolize the arrival of spring and the triumph of good over evil.
